My family stayed at this establishment. It was spotlessly clean with fabulous service. The grounds and pool are wonderful. The food at the pool and restaurants was reasonable and excellent. The problem with this place is that it is so far from town; we used taxis and it cost 15 dollars each way; we went in summer and it was too hot to ride in the bus. Also, a shuttle must be taken from the hotel to the bus stop. As for the kayaks, the pond on the hotel was not very appealing for anything. I can recommend Vallarta Adventures, their tours and activites were just wonderful.
